Quote:>I have a 430VX motherboard which I recently upgraded to.
>Apparently there are compatibility problems with the ECP port sending data
>to certain cannon printers, the bjc-4000 being one.
>I checked the Microsoft knowledge base and have reconfigured the port to a
>standard port.
>I can now get it to print 4.5 lines before stopping.
>Please can anybody give me information to remedy this situation, any advice
>would be appreciated
Actually the problem is not an "incompatibility" between an
ECP Port and a Canon printer.
The truth is that MANY bubblejet/Inkjet type printers do
better with the port set to either EPP or as a last resort
Standard.
Also, Win95 often upon installation will configure an ECP
port with a DMA. This can also present a problem and can be
checked by examining the ports "Resource Settings in Win95's
System Properties.
Also, on the BJC-4000 be sure you are using a Bi-directional
cable of 6' or less in length. This cable also needs to be
connected direct with no switch boxes or other devices
in-line or you may experience mixed results.
